LPN and LVN Certificates and Degrees

Gainesville Texas LPN discussing patient file with doctor

There are principally two scholastic credentials offered that provide instruction to become an LPN near Gainesville TX. The one that may be finished in the shortest time frame, normally about 12 months, is the certificate or diploma program. The second alternative is to earn a Practical Nursing Associate Degree. These LPN programs are broader in nature than the diploma alternative and normally require 2 years to finish. The benefit of Associate Degrees, along with providing a higher credential and more comprehensive training, are that they provide more transferable credit toward a Bachelor's Degree in nursing. No matter the type of credential you seek, it needs to be state approved and accredited by the National League for Nursing Accrediting Commission (NLNAC) or some other national accrediting organization. The NLNAC guarantees that the course of study effectively prepares students to become Practical Nurses, and that most graduates pass the 50 state required NCLEX-PN licensing exam.

Online LPN and LVN Programs

Enrolling in LPN or LVN programs online is becoming a more preferred way to obtain instruction and attain a nursing certificate or degree in Gainesville TX. Certain schools will require attendance on campus for a component of the training, and almost all programs call for a specified number of clinical rotation hours performed in a local healthcare center. But since the balance of the training can be accessed online, this method may be a more accommodating answer to finding the free time to attend school for some students. Pertaining to tuition, many online degree programs are cheaper than other on campus alternatives. Even additional expenses such as for commuting and study materials may be minimized, helping to make education more easily affordable. And many online programs are accredited by U.S. Department of Education recognized organizations. So if your work and household obligations have left you with very little time to work toward your academic goals, it could be that an online LPN training program will make it more convenient to fit a degree into your busy schedule.

  • Accreditation. It's a good idea to make sure that the certificate or degree program along with the school are accredited by a U.S. Department of Education recognized accrediting agency. In addition to helping ensure that you get an excellent education, it may assist in securing financial aid or student loans, which are frequently not available for non-accredited schools near Gainesville TX.
  • Licensing Preparation. Licensing criteria for LPNs and LVNs are different from state to state. In all states, a passing score is needed on the National Council Licensure Examination (NCLEX-PN) along with graduation from an accredited school. Certain states require a certain number of clinical hours be completed, as well as the passing of additional tests. It's imperative that the school you are enrolled in not only delivers a top-notch education, but also readies you to comply with the minimum licensing standards for Texas or the state where you will be working.
  • Reputation. Check internet rating companies to see what the assessments are for each of the LPN or LVN schools you are considering. Ask the accrediting organizations for their reviews also. Additionally, check with the Texas school licensing authority to determine if there are any complaints or compliance issues. Finally, you can contact some nearby Gainesville TX healthcare organizations you're interested in working for after graduation and ask what their judgements are of the schools as well.
  • Graduation and Job Placement Rates. Find out from the LPN or LVN programs you are considering what their graduation rates are as well as how long on average it takes students to finish their programs. A low graduation rate may be an indication that students were dissatisfied with the program and dropped out. It's also essential that the schools have high job placement rates. A high rate will not only verify that the school has a favorable reputation within the Gainesville TX healthcare community, but that it also has the network of relationships to help students gain employment.
  • Internship Programs. The best way to obtain experience as a Licensed Practical Nurse is to work in a clinical environment. Essentially all nursing degree programs require a certain number of clinical hours be completed. A number of states have minimum clinical hour prerequisites for licensing also. Find out if the schools have a working relationship with local Gainesville TX community hospitals, clinics or labs and assist with the placement of students in internships.
